Ich verwende Eclipse unter Windows mit dem PyDev-Plugin für die Python-Entwicklung. Wenn ich meine Anwendung mit "Ausführen" starte, wird eine neue Python-Instanz (CPython) erzeugt. Wenn ich die Schaltfläche "Beenden" (rotes Quadrat) drücke, wird der Prozess beendet. Allerdings scheint er einen SIGKILL zu machen, so dass mein Shutdown-Handler nicht in der Lage ist, aufzuräumen.
Gibt es eine Möglichkeit, Eclipse dazu zu bringen, ein SIGTERM zu senden oder eine Tastaturunterbrechung (ctrl-c) von der Eclipse-Konsole aus zu simulieren?
Hinweis: Ich bin mir bewusst, dass es andere Python-IDEs wie Komodo oder Wing, die dieses Problem lösen könnte, aber ich bin nicht auf der Suche, um über diese zu wechseln.